About this plant
Nhà máy Thủy điện Hàm Thuận is an important hydroelectric power generation facility located in Vietnam at coordinates 11.2891, 107.8735. With a substantial capacity of 300 MW, this hydro power plant is a critical component of Vietnam’s energy mix, providing renewable energy and contributing significantly to the national grid. Operated by Công ty CP Thủy điện Đa Nhim – Hàm Thuận – Đa Mi, this facility plays a vital role in supporting the country’s increasing energy demands while promoting sustainable energy practices. As a hydroelectric power generation facility, Hàm Thuận utilizes the natural flow of water, ensuring that energy generation is both efficient and environmentally friendly. The operational context of this plant is particularly relevant given Vietnam’s focus on expanding its renewable energy sources amidst growing energy consumption. The government has implemented policies aimed at enhancing the country’s energy security and sustainability, making hydropower a focal point in these efforts. By harnessing the power of water, Nhà máy Thủy điện Hàm Thuận not only supports local communities with reliable electricity but also aligns with Vietnam’s broader objectives of promoting renewable energy and reducing reliance on fossil fuels.
